RamRide Holiday Service
The Campus Connector operates on its normal schedule through Tuesday, Dec. 15, and will operate from 7 a.m. to 7 p.m. from Dec. 16-18. From Saturday, Dec. 19, through Sunday, Jan. 3, the Campus Connector will not be in service. The A Lot, I Lot and M Lot routes will be serviced as normal, with the exception of Friday, Dec. 25, and Friday, Jan. 1. Employees who park in the A, I or M lots will be permitted to park in the N Deck or 8th St. Deck on these two dates. From Jan. 4-15, the Campus Connector will operate from 7 a.m. to 7 p.m.

Spring Break Trip To Guatemala
The Highland Support Project at VCU sponsors a spring break trip to Guatemala from March 5-12, 2016. HSP invites those passionate about service, travel and social justice to spend a week working with the Indigenous Maya communities in the Western Highlands of Guatemala on environmental, health and educational arts projects, all while learning about traditional Maya culture. Participants will enjoy projects and events, such as stove building and salsa night. Space is limited. Register by Friday, Dec. 18, to receive a $100 early registration discount.
